**Step 7 — Gateway key escrow.** Applies to the Furrowlink telemetry gateway for combine fleets. Witnesses: two. Verify the HSM serial against the ceremony sheet. Generate the signing pair on-device only; no exports. Record fingerprints in the ceremony log, both witnesses initial. Seal the shard envelopes; store one in the Halverton vault, one offsite. New members: do not skip the read-back check. Before sealing, confirm everyone present can hear and transcribe the recovery passphrase written directly below this line.

vault phrase of hagug-fafop = aldiel-ulaix-quenion-gilys-zorath-zoreth

MINUTES — Management Meeting, Harwick Foods

Attendees reviewed the Perks+ loyalty overhaul. Points accrual moves to tiered rates; redemption caps apply from March. Finance to model margin impact by month-end. Dalia Renk owns vendor migration. Costs tracked under the Perks+ line. Further strategic context is recorded in the note that follows.

management briefing: Headcount on the Belix team goes from 60 to 93 by the end of November. Gross margin on Belix came in at 23 percent against a plan of 47 percent.

## 3.4.1 — Key rotation

Heads up, new folks: we rotated the signing key for the TideTeller widget after the old one hit its two-year expiry. Nothing dramatic happened — this is routine hygiene. Widget bundles built before this release still verify against the archived key in the Seabright vault, but everything from 3.4.1 onward uses the new one. Update your local verification config before pulling fresh builds. The current public signing key is below.

deploy key for fawif-yagap: bky13_85bs9DzmdQR8v

### Assignment Endpoint

The Kestrelroute dispatch service exposes POST /assignments, which runs the driver-assignment heuristic: it scores each available driver on proximity, shift remaining, and vehicle fit, then greedily matches the highest composite score. As a contractor, note that all calls to this internal endpoint must include an authenticated header; requests without it are rejected before scoring runs. Use the staging environment until your production access is approved. Your staging key appears below.

gateway credential: qvz2-8g